About This Vintage 1938 Edition
"Cheddar Gorge: A Book of English Cheeses," edited by John Squire and illustrated by Ernest H. Shepard, was published by The Macmillan Company in 1938. This first edition offers a unique exploration of English cheeses, combining Squire's editorial expertise with Shepard's charming illustrations. Published in New York and printed in Great Britain, this edition stands out for its cultural and historical insights into English cheese-making traditions.
